xcode-studio-mcp

Unified MCP server for Xcode + iOS Simulator — build, deploy, screenshot, and interact with your iOS app from Claude Code, Codex, Cursor, or any MCP client.

Built in Swift. Single binary. No Node/Python runtime required.

License: MIT Swift 6.0+ MCP

Why This Exists

Today you need 2-3 separate tools to do the full iOS dev loop with an AI agent. xcode-studio-mcp combines them into one:

Write code → Build → Deploy to Simulator → Screenshot → Tap/Type → Verify

Tools

Tool

Description

xcode_build

Build an Xcode project with structured error output (file, line, column, severity, message)

xcode_run

Build and launch an app in the iOS Simulator

simulator_screenshot

Capture the Simulator screen as a PNG image

simulator_tap

Tap at x,y coordinates on the Simulator screen

simulator_type

Type text into the currently focused field

simulator_describe

Get the accessibility tree of the current screen (JSON)

Quick Start

Prerequisites

  • macOS with Xcode installed

  • For UI interaction tools (tap, type, describe):

    brew tap facebook/fb && brew install idb-companion
    pip3 install fb-idb

Build

git clone https://github.com/kevinswint/xcode-studio-mcp.git
cd xcode-studio-mcp
swift build -c release

Configure Claude Code

Add to your Claude Code MCP settings: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"xcode-studio-mcp": {
      "command": "/path/to/xcode-studio-mcp/.build/release/XcodeStudioMCP"
    }
  }
}

Architecture

┌─────────────────────────────┐
│     MCP Protocol Layer      │  stdio transport (Swift MCP SDK)
├─────────────────────────────┤
│   Tool Implementations      │  6 tools, structured error output
├──────────┬──────────────────┤
│ xcodebuild│  simctl  │  idb │  native process calls
│  wrapper  │  wrapper │ CLI  │
└──────────┴──────────┴──────┘

Built in Swift with zero Node/Python runtime dependencies (idb CLI is only needed for UI interaction tools).

Project

What It Does

Difference

XcodeBuildMCP

Build + test only

No simulator UI interaction

mobile-mcp

Cross-platform simulator UI

No Xcode build support

ios-simulator-mcp

Simulator via IDB

No build, depends on IDB for everything

xcode-studio-mcp combines build and interact into a single server.
